Chowder vs. Summer squash — In-Depth Nutrition Comparison

Compare

What are the main differences between chowder and summer squash?

  • Summer squash has less vitamin A, polyunsaturated fat, and monounsaturated fat than chowder.
  • Chowder's daily need coverage for vitamin A is 19% higher.
  • Chowder has 150 times more sodium than summer squash. Chowder has 299mg of sodium, while summer squash has 2mg.
  • Summer squash has a lower glycemic index than chowder.

We used Soup, chicken corn chowder, chunky, ready-to-serve, single brand and Squash, summer, all varieties, raw types in this comparison.
